3. I want to split the package into an arch-independent package and an arch-dependent package, since 90% of the package goes into /usr/share as Lintian says. I still have to figure out the correct dependencies between the packages.

[snip]

We have already discussed on this issue, and we decided to not split the arch-dep and arch-indep packages:

http://lists.alioth.debian.org/pipermail/pkg-octave-devel/2015-October/011775.html

The uncompressed package is clearly beyond the 2MB limit (although I could reduce it by stripping some test files).

The message in October 2015 regarded version 1.2.0-1 of the octave-interval package. I did not realize that the situation for 1.4.1 may have changed. At any rate, once you strip the test files, does the package still have more than 2Mb in /usr/share?
